Searched refs:fmtinfo (Results 1 - 20 of 20) sorted by relevance

/linux-master/drivers/media/platform/ti/cal/
H A Dcal-video.c74 const struct cal_format_info *fmtinfo; local
78 fmtinfo = ctx->active_fmt[k];
79 if (fmtinfo->fourcc == pixelformat)
80 return fmtinfo;
89 const struct cal_format_info *fmtinfo; local
93 fmtinfo = ctx->active_fmt[k];
94 if (fmtinfo->code == code)
95 return fmtinfo;
105 const struct cal_format_info *fmtinfo; local
110 fmtinfo
161 cal_calc_format_size(struct cal_ctx *ctx, const struct cal_format_info *fmtinfo, struct v4l2_format *f) argument
193 const struct cal_format_info *fmtinfo; local
260 const struct cal_format_info *fmtinfo; local
306 const struct cal_format_info *fmtinfo; local
367 const struct cal_format_info *fmtinfo; local
468 const struct cal_format_info *fmtinfo; local
531 const struct cal_format_info *fmtinfo; local
550 const struct cal_format_info *fmtinfo; local
832 const struct cal_format_info *fmtinfo; local
908 const struct cal_format_info *fmtinfo; local
[all...]
H A Dcal-camerarx.c52 const struct cal_format_info *fmtinfo; local
62 fmtinfo = cal_format_by_code(fmt->code);
63 if (!fmtinfo)
66 bpp = fmtinfo->bpp;
648 const struct cal_format_info *fmtinfo; local
667 fmtinfo = cal_format_by_code(fse->code);
668 if (!fmtinfo)
671 fse->min_width = CAL_MIN_WIDTH_BYTES * 8 / ALIGN(fmtinfo->bpp, 8);
672 fse->max_width = CAL_MAX_WIDTH_BYTES * 8 / ALIGN(fmtinfo->bpp, 8);
684 const struct cal_format_info *fmtinfo; local
[all...]
H A Dcal.h234 const struct cal_format_info *fmtinfo; member in struct:cal_ctx
H A Dcal.c330 switch (ctx->fmtinfo->bpp) {
359 __FILE__, __LINE__, __func__, ctx->fmtinfo->bpp);
493 ctx->use_pix_proc = !ctx->fmtinfo->meta;
/linux-master/drivers/media/platform/renesas/vsp1/
H A Dvsp1_rpf.c56 const struct vsp1_format_info *fmtinfo = rpf->fmtinfo; local
91 | (fmtinfo->hwfmt << VI6_RPF_INFMT_RDFMT_SHIFT);
93 if (fmtinfo->swap_yc)
95 if (fmtinfo->swap_uv)
102 vsp1_rpf_write(rpf, dlb, VI6_RPF_DSWAP, fmtinfo->swap);
109 switch (fmtinfo->fourcc) {
199 (fmtinfo->alpha ? VI6_RPF_ALPH_SEL_ASEL_PACKED
205 if (fmtinfo->alpha) {
293 const struct vsp1_format_info *fmtinfo local
[all...]
H A Dvsp1_wpf.c258 const struct vsp1_format_info *fmtinfo = wpf->fmtinfo; local
260 outfmt = fmtinfo->hwfmt << VI6_WPF_OUTFMT_WRFMT_SHIFT;
265 if (fmtinfo->alpha)
267 if (fmtinfo->swap_yc)
269 if (fmtinfo->swap_uv)
279 vsp1_wpf_write(wpf, dlb, VI6_WPF_DSWAP, fmtinfo->swap);
378 const struct vsp1_format_info *fmtinfo = wpf->fmtinfo; local
442 unsigned int hsub = i > 0 ? fmtinfo
[all...]
H A Dvsp1_rwpf.h43 const struct vsp1_format_info *fmtinfo; member in struct:vsp1_rwpf
H A Dvsp1_drm.c139 format.format.code = rpf->fmtinfo->mbus;
582 const struct vsp1_format_info *fmtinfo; local
585 fmtinfo = vsp1_get_format_info(vsp1, pixelformat);
586 if (!fmtinfo) {
598 chroma_hsub = (fmtinfo->planes == 3) ? fmtinfo->hsub : 1;
600 rwpf->fmtinfo = fmtinfo;
601 rwpf->format.num_planes = fmtinfo->planes;
H A Dvsp1_video.c79 if (video->rwpf->fmtinfo->mbus != fmt.format.code ||
89 const struct vsp1_format_info **fmtinfo)
169 if (fmtinfo)
170 *fmtinfo = info;
814 uds->scale_alpha = rpf->fmtinfo->alpha;
1018 video->rwpf->fmtinfo = info;
1278 __vsp1_video_try_format(video, &rwpf->format, &rwpf->fmtinfo);
87 __vsp1_video_try_format(struct vsp1_video *video, struct v4l2_pix_format_mplane *pix, const struct vsp1_format_info **fmtinfo) argument
/linux-master/drivers/media/platform/broadcom/
H A Dbcm2835-unicam.c557 const struct unicam_format_info *fmtinfo,
568 if (pix->pixelformat == fmtinfo->unpacked_fourcc)
571 min_bpl = pix->width * fmtinfo->depth / 8;
582 const struct unicam_format_info *fmtinfo,
590 meta->bytesperline = ALIGN(meta->width * fmtinfo->depth / 8,
828 const struct unicam_format_info *fmtinfo)
834 if (node->fmt.fmt.pix.pixelformat == fmtinfo->fourcc) {
838 unpack = fmtinfo->unpack;
911 const struct unicam_format_info *fmtinfo; local
919 fmtinfo
556 unicam_calc_image_size_bpl(struct unicam_device *unicam, const struct unicam_format_info *fmtinfo, struct v4l2_pix_format *pix) argument
581 unicam_calc_meta_size_bpl(struct unicam_device *unicam, const struct unicam_format_info *fmtinfo, struct v4l2_meta_format *meta) argument
827 unicam_set_packing_config(struct unicam_device *unicam, const struct unicam_format_info *fmtinfo) argument
1292 const struct unicam_format_info *fmtinfo; local
1320 const struct unicam_format_info *fmtinfo; local
1871 const struct unicam_format_info *fmtinfo; local
1948 const struct unicam_format_info *fmtinfo; local
2131 const struct unicam_format_info *fmtinfo; local
2155 const struct unicam_format_info *fmtinfo; local
2195 const struct unicam_format_info *fmtinfo = local
2205 const struct unicam_format_info *fmtinfo = local
[all...]
/linux-master/drivers/staging/media/tegra-video/
H A Dvi.c338 const struct tegra_video_format *fmtinfo; local
344 fmtinfo = tegra_get_format_by_fourcc(chan->vi, sizes->pixel_format);
345 if (!fmtinfo)
348 fse.code = fmtinfo->code;
368 const struct tegra_video_format *fmtinfo; local
376 fmtinfo = tegra_get_format_by_fourcc(chan->vi, ivals->pixel_format);
377 if (!fmtinfo)
380 fie.code = fmtinfo->code;
428 const struct tegra_video_format *fmtinfo; local
461 fmtinfo
530 const struct tegra_video_format *fmtinfo; local
[all...]
H A Dvi.h151 * @fmtinfo: format information corresponding to the active @format
201 const struct tegra_video_format *fmtinfo; member in struct:tegra_vi_channel
H A Dtegra210.c265 u32 format = chan->fmtinfo->img_fmt;
266 u32 data_type = chan->fmtinfo->img_dt;
267 u32 word_count = (width * chan->fmtinfo->bit_width) / 8;
289 word_count = (width * chan->fmtinfo->bit_width) / 8;
398 if (chan->fmtinfo->fourcc != V4L2_PIX_FMT_NV16)
416 int gang_bpl = (chan->format.width >> 1) * chan->fmtinfo->bpp;
H A Dtegra20.c164 unsigned int input_mbus_code = chan->fmtinfo->code;
357 switch (chan->fmtinfo->fourcc) {
/linux-master/drivers/media/platform/xilinx/
H A Dxilinx-dma.h66 * @lock: protects the @format, @fmtinfo and @queue fields
68 * @fmtinfo: format information corresponding to the active @format
89 const struct xvip_video_format *fmtinfo; member in struct:xvip_dma
H A Dxilinx-dma.c73 if (dma->fmtinfo->code != fmt.format.code ||
351 dma->sgl[0].size = dma->format.width * dma->fmtinfo->bpp;
520 const struct xvip_video_format **fmtinfo)
563 if (fmtinfo)
564 *fmtinfo = info;
590 dma->fmtinfo = info;
644 dma->fmtinfo = xvip_get_format_by_fourcc(V4L2_PIX_FMT_YUYV);
645 dma->format.pixelformat = dma->fmtinfo->fourcc;
650 dma->format.bytesperline = dma->format.width * dma->fmtinfo->bpp;
519 __xvip_dma_try_format(struct xvip_dma *dma, struct v4l2_pix_format *pix, const struct xvip_video_format **fmtinfo) argument
/linux-master/drivers/media/platform/renesas/
H A Drcar_jpu.c243 * @fmtinfo: driver-specific format of this queue
248 struct jpu_fmt *fmtinfo; member in struct:jpu_q_data
761 static int __jpu_try_fmt(struct jpu_ctx *ctx, struct jpu_fmt **fmtinfo, argument
818 if (fmtinfo)
819 *fmtinfo = fmt;
839 struct jpu_fmt *fmtinfo; local
852 ret = __jpu_try_fmt(ctx, &fmtinfo, &f->fmt.pix_mp, f->type);
859 q_data->fmtinfo = fmtinfo;
1089 __jpu_try_fmt(ctx, &adjust.fmtinfo,
[all...]
H A Drcar_fdp1.c1453 const struct fdp1_fmt **fmtinfo,
1465 if (fmtinfo)
1466 *fmtinfo = fmt;
1509 const struct fdp1_fmt **fmtinfo,
1547 if (fmtinfo)
1548 *fmtinfo = fmt;
1607 const struct fdp1_fmt *fmtinfo; local
1610 fdp1_try_fmt_output(ctx, &fmtinfo, pix);
1612 fdp1_try_fmt_capture(ctx, &fmtinfo, pix);
1614 q_data->fmt = fmtinfo;
1452 fdp1_try_fmt_output(struct fdp1_ctx *ctx, const struct fdp1_fmt **fmtinfo, struct v4l2_pix_format_mplane *pix) argument
1508 fdp1_try_fmt_capture(struct fdp1_ctx *ctx, const struct fdp1_fmt **fmtinfo, struct v4l2_pix_format_mplane *pix) argument
[all...]
/linux-master/drivers/media/platform/nxp/imx8-isi/
H A Dimx8-isi-video.c889 return mxc_isi_video_queue_setup(&video->pix, video->fmtinfo,
898 mxc_isi_video_buffer_init(vb2, buf->dma_addrs, video->fmtinfo,
909 video->fmtinfo, &video->pix);
934 mxc_isi_channel_set_output_format(pipe, video->fmtinfo, &video->pix);
1141 video->fmtinfo = mxc_isi_format_try(video->pipe, pix, MXC_ISI_VIDEO_CAP);
1427 video->fmtinfo = mxc_isi_format_try(video->pipe, pix, MXC_ISI_VIDEO_CAP);
H A Dimx8-isi-core.h210 const struct mxc_isi_format_info *fmtinfo; member in struct:mxc_isi_video

Completed in 409 milliseconds